46 year old man nabbed for sodomising 13 year old boy

Share

Police in Nsama district in Northern province have arrested a 46 year old man of Munwa village for alleged Sodomy of a 13 year old boy of the same areas.
The incident happened when the boy went to the suspect’s house to look for his friend on April 2, 2014.

Members of the community have identified the suspect as Musonda Sakalani whom they said descended on the boy at his house.
The incident happened when the victim went to look for his friend and at this point Sakalani asked the boy to enter his house and look for his friend.

When the victim entered the house the suspect descended on him before he penetrated him.
The suspect was found in the act by his neighbour who reported him to the Community Crime and Prevention Unit (CCPU) and was later surrendered to the police.
And members of the community have commended police for their quick response in the matter.
Sakalani will appear in court soon.
